PAULA MARKS (nee CHOSLOVSKY) It is with deep sadness that we announce the passing of Paula Marks. Paula was born on April 4, 1939 in Winnipeg, MB. Predeceased by her parents Bella and Maurice (Chick) Choslovsky. Paula will be lovingly remembered by Les, her husband of 45 years; her children, Kevin and Debbie, Seth and Joan, and her beautiful grandchildren, Shayna, Jillian, Jacob and Sarah. Also left to mourn are Sydney and Binnie Choslovsky, Beryl and Leonard Levine, Dorise and Ron Kerman, Sandra and Irv Shore, Sharon and Mel Myers and many nieces and nephews. Paula was a respected and inspiring educator, having taught for over four decades. She will be greatly missed by her former students, colleagues, friends and a large extended family. Funeral services took place on Tuesday, January 17, 2006 at Etz Chayim Synagogue; Interment at Rosh Pina Memorial Park. Pallbearers were David Levine, Marla Choslovsky, Ely Kerman, Sarah Myers, Michael Gorenstein and Randal Shore. Shiva will be observed from 2:00 - 4:00 p.m. and 7:00 - 9:00 p.m. through Sunday, January 22 at the home of Sharon and Mel Myers, 99 Wellington Cres., Suite 807. Donations to the Jewish Foundation of Manitoba or the National Ovarian Cancer Association (1-877-413-7970) or a charity of your choice.
